In our 60s and 70s, it’s common to experience dryness and irritation in the skin, which can be attributed to various factors such as its thinning and increased water loss. Additionally, medications and medical conditions may contribute to your skin being drier than it has ever before. However, there’s positive news: implementing some lifestyle changes and skincare practices can enhance both the feel and appearance of your skin. Acne can be a difficult and debilitating skin condition for people of any age.You may be able to easily find ways to “treat” your acne at home, but real results that are dermatologically sound are something we specialize in here at Savannah River Dermatology!  Why does scarring happen? When your acne clears, your skin works hard to produce collagen to heal itself. Acne scars are the result of having too little collagen in the skin, creating a depression in the skin.  Some people are more likely to develop acne scars than others. Skin cancer is the most common form of cancer in America. As we raise awareness on how to prevent skin cancer this month, we want to ensure you can identify some of the common types. Basal Cell Carcinoma and Squamous Cell Carcinoma These are the most common forms of skin cancer, and are collectively referred to as non-melanoma skin cancers. They commonly arise within the top layer of the skin and are most frequently found on areas that get the most direct exposure to the sun such as the face, ears, scalp, and neck. With the winter weather officially set in here in Augusta, many of us are familiar with the discomfort and frustration that accompanies dry skin. The cold temperatures, low humidity, and indoor heating systems can strip our skin of its natural moisture, leaving it feeling tight, flaky, and irritated. However, with a few simple changes to your skincare routine and lifestyle, you can effectively relieve dry winter skin and restore a healthy, radiant glow.
